Sustainability is one of the primary advantages of polished concrete flooring surfaces in these days of environmental concern. Though you may not initially think so, sealed and polished concrete flooring has a low impact on the environment when compared to some other flooring options. All that is required in most instances is the sanding down, sealing and buffing of the existing concrete base (in properties which have got one), with no additional pricey flooring materials needed. Also very few chemical vapours are released by the products used in polished concrete, and so the inside air quality and the exterior environment isn't compromised by the process. There's also no permanent odour given off by the products and compounds sealing and polishing sealing and polishing concrete floors.

Concrete can also be a really economical material for floor surfaces. For many years concrete has stood out as the most affordable flooring alternative on the market. Since most homes in Newtownabbey are literally constructed on large blocks of concrete, the main flooring base is already in place. Things like tile, carpets, vinyl and timber will have merely been fitted upon the core of concrete. With a perfectly acceptable floor surface that merely needs treating, not much else could be accomplished at less cost. Polished concrete remains cool during the summer decreasing the requirement for costly air-conditioning. A property's interior lighting expenditure can additionally be reduced by the exceptionally reflective qualities of polished concrete.

Polished concrete flooring is appeaing as it is very easy to clean and maintain, a fantastic selling point. The thorough cleaning needed for conventional floor coverings is a fundamental drawback. For example timber floor boards need polishing and waxing, carpets and rugs really need to be routinely vacuumed and marble flooring is vulnerable to scuffing and needs particular chemical cleaning products. In marked contrast a polished concrete floor is exceedingly resistant to scraping and tarnishing, and generally just needs a quick mopping. Money and hard work can be saved together with the added practicalities of this quality.

Durability is definitely one of the primary characteristics of concrete flooring. Some of the toughest floors in Newtownabbey properties are built from concrete. Scientific studies completed by professional sources indicates that concrete flooring may last for a minimum of a hundred years when it is treated correctly. Because of this, those in the know in Newtownabbey have for some time used this kind of floor surface for high traffic areas like factories, retail outlets, community centres, bars, commercial spaces and gyms. Moisture damage and decay is rarely a problem since the concrete is able to "breathe". Expensive replacements and repairs can often arise because of trapped moisture with other forms of flooring like vinyl or tiles.

One of the less recognised advantages of concrete, is the health factor. It has been recognised for some years that dust mites and dust can lead to allergies and problems with breathing. The joints and cutouts of tiles and wooden floorboards and the deep piles of carpets are prime locations for mildew, bugs and mould. There's nowhere for these harmful things to accumulate with polished concrete floors, since the final finished surface is seamless and smooth. If you're aiming to end up with an allergy-free zone then polished concrete is clearly your best option.

Umpteen possibilities are open to property owners in Newtownabbey, as concrete is a very adaptable material. There are a great many options concerning the treatments which can be used to fashion it. The ubiquitous "wet" look, for example, can be achieved by the use of silicon based sealers which sink deep into the concrete surface. A faux tile appearance is a well liked design for concrete flooring. If it is a timber plank effect which is required, concrete can be imprinted to replicate floor boards. A mind-blowing appearance is achieved by laying bare cross sections of the aggregate by diamond grinding the concrete.

More or less any shade or colouring that you would like, can be achieved by staining and treating the surface of the concrete. By employing this technique, even the the look of marble can be effectively duplicated. Before any treatment is carried out, the surface of the concrete can be ground down to unveil the required proportion of the aggregate fragments. "Aggregate", for those that do not know its meaning, signifies the stone particles and materials used to make the concrete stronger, which are added into the cement mixture. When they're exposed, these stones give an appearance of texture. The fact that it can be completely original and unique, adds to the attraction of polished concrete flooring.

Resin Flooring

Whether you own a home or business in Newtownabbey, resin flooring can provide a tough and attractive flooring solution. Its construction involves combining synthetic resin with a selection of specialized aggregates. The cure time of each resin type varies. Depending on the type and application, it may be necessary to use a primer before applying the following layers.

Resin flooring can resemble quartz stone, concrete or granite. It is durable and can withstand heavy footfall, harsh cleaners and heat from equipment. In comparison, concrete deteriorates rapidly and is susceptible to damage due to chemicals. It is important to pick a resin floor that can withstand such stresses and still look great.

Resin flooring is a great option for businesses in Newtownabbey that need a floor covering that is resistant to chemicals, collisions and high temperatures. It can be used in many industries, including supermarkets, manufacturing, retail and construction. Most leading manufacturers of resin flooring use solvent-free solutions and produce very low quantities of VOCs (volatile organic compounds). These qualities make resin flooring a great choice for the environment. However, it is important to note that resin flooring requires proper installation to benefit from its many advantages.

Concrete Flooring Repairs

Industrial and commercial buildings often employ concrete floors because of their strength and durability. Even with their exceptional toughness, floors may become damaged and require repairs eventually. The repair of concrete floors may be required for a number of different reasons, including cracks, spalling, and unevenness.

Repairing concrete floors involves a variety of techniques, ranging from basic resurfacing and patching to more advanced methods like concrete polishing and grinding. To repair concrete flooring successfully, it's necessary to identify the underlying cause of damage and choose the appropriate repair method.

Using epoxy sealers or coatings is a widely used method for repairing concrete flooring. These materials are applied to the surface of the floor to create a protective layer against future damage and fill in cracks and gaps. Among the popular techniques for repairing concrete floors, concrete grinding and polishing can create a smooth, polished finish and level out uneven surfaces.

Regardless of the scope or size of the repair, it's vital to engage a skilled professional to guarantee that the work is done correctly and safely. Proper repair of a concrete floor can help to extend its lifespan and ensure that it remains functional for years to come.

It's crucial to tackle any underlying issues that may be causing damage to the concrete floor. Repairs of the concrete floor, without addressing the root cause, will lead to future problems, if significant cracking is caused by settling or soil movement.

What are the Most Common Repairs That will be Needed?

Some common repairs for a concrete floor include:

  • Spalling repair: The surface layer of a concrete floor starts to flake or peel off, leading to spalling. Harsh weather exposure, heavy usage, or improper installation can lead to this. The repair of spalling necessitates the removal of the damaged layer and the application of a new surface layer.
  • Sealing: Protecting a concrete floor from moisture and damage caused by grease, oil or chemicals can be achieved by sealing it. The lifespan of a concrete floor can be extended, and the need for repairs prevented by regular sealing.
  • Crack repair: The appearance of cracks in a concrete floor can be attributed to various factors such as shifting soil, heavy loads or temperature changes. Repairs to cracks are necessary to prevent them from expanding and causing further damage.
  • Uneven surface repair: An uneven surface can create safety hazards and can lead to further damage. Uneven surfaces can be repaired through levelling or grinding the floor.
  • Joint repair: Wear and tear, exposure to chemicals, or extreme temperatures can lead to damage to joints, which are the spaces between two concrete slabs. A suitable material is applied to fill the gaps as part of joint repair.

Preventing further damage and the need for repairs in the future can be achieved by dealing with any underlying issues that may be causing the damage to the concrete floor.

Staining Concrete Floors

Transforming the appearance of a space without spending a lot of money is possible with a simple concrete floor staining. Create a polished, enduring look for your floors with a variety of colour options available in concrete stains.

Before staining your concrete floors, it's essential to prepare the surface by thoroughly cleaning it and repairing any cracks or damage to ensure a flawless finish. Prior to beginning the staining process, it's essential to shield adjacent areas with plastic sheeting or tape to prevent any unintentional staining.

After prepping the surface, the stain can be applied with a sprayer or brush, ensuring an even and thin layer each time. It's important to work in small sections and blend each section into the next to avoid any uneven spots.

Applying a sealer after the stain has dried completely is vital to both protect the surface and enhance the colour. By taking good care of it, a stained concrete floor can be a lasting and trendy surface for many years.

Terrazzo Flooring Newtownabbey

Terrazzo flooring is a flooring option that is distinctive and elegant, and it has gained popularity for its unique appearance and durability. This flooring, which originated in Italy during the fifteenth century, is a sought-after choice for both domestic and commercial buildings in Newtownabbey, and it has only become more popular over time.

Terrazzo Flooring Newtownabbey

The binder used in terrazzo flooring is usually epoxy resin or cement, and the materials that are embedded in the binder include marble chips, granite, glass pieces, and other aggregates. This blend of binder and aggregates creates a visually captivating surface which combines the natural splendour of the aggregates with the versatility of the binder. The floor surface is ground down and polished to a smooth and glossy finish.

The design flexibility of terrazzo flooring is among its most notable features. It is capable of being customised to align with any aesthetic or interior design scheme, thanks to the broad range of aggregates and colours on offer. Given its versatility, it finds suitability in a wide array of spaces, such as retail environments, historic buildings, modern office settings, and contemporary residential areas in Newtownabbey.

Beyond its aesthetic appeal, terrazzo flooring offers remarkable durability. A tough and resilient surface that can withstand heavy footfall and even the considerable demands of commercial environments are provided by the mixture of aggregates and binders. Terrazzo can represent an excellent long-term investment due to its resistance to scratches, stains, and general wear and tear. (50876 - Terrazzo Flooring Newtownabbey)
